Monument record MDO39911 - Undated mound, Horton Common Crossing, Horton

Please read our .

Summary

An oval mound, 19m by 14m across, is visible as earthworks on lidar imagery to the north of Horton Common Crossing. The feature lies to the south of a known Bronze Age barrow cemetery and may be an outlier or a more recent feature, possibly the result of lidar processing. It was digitally plotted during the Dorset Stour NMP.
